    Ontario, California — IAPMO®, developer of the Uniform Solar, Hydronics and Geothermal Code®
    (USHGC®) and Uniform Swimming Pool, Spa and Hot Tub Code® (USPSHTC®), and Water Efficiency and Sanitation Standard® (WE•Stand®) has posted online the 2026 Report on Comments (ROC) for the 2027 editions of these prospective American National Standard-designated model codes. The ROC is the technical committee report on the actions taken by the technical committee accompanied by a ballot statement and one or more comments resulting from public review of the Report on Proposals (ROP).

    The USHGC, USPSHTC, and WE•Stand are model codes developed by IAPMO to govern the installation and inspection of solar energy, hydronics and geothermal energy systems, as well as swimming pool, spa, and hot tub systems, respectively, as a means of promoting the public’s health, safety, and welfare. The 2027 edition of each code, scheduled for publication early next year, is being developed through a process accredited by the American National Standards Institute (ANSI). The notification of the ROC availability will also be posted in the ANSI Standards Action for public review. The public review deadline is Oct. 30.
